Insider Tip
The Mohammed V airport train station is directly under Terminal 1. The quickest big-city airport-to-centre rail connection in Africa.
Getting to Casablanca City Centre
| Mode | Cost | Time |
|---|---|---|
| Train ONCF (to Casa Voyageurs / Port) | MAD 40 ($4) | 35 min |
| Taxi | MAD 150–250 ($15–25) | 30–45 min |
Top Casablanca: Where to Go
Hassan II Mosque
50 min from city centreThird-largest mosque in the world, built over the Atlantic Ocean. Non-Muslim tours available (MAD 120) at 9am, 10am, 11am, and 2pm.
Old Medina & Habous Quarter
50 min from city centreThe Habous New Medina (1930s) has better quality crafts and less hassle than the old medina. Argan oil and leather goods.
Corniche Ain Diab
50 min from city centreCasablanca's beach strip with seafood restaurants and cafes. More authentic than the medina for city life.
Eat Like a Local in Casablanca
Tagine of kefta and eggs at Rick's Café near the old medina — yes, it's inspired by the film and named by an American. Actually excellent food.

What is the best way to get from Mohammed V to Casablanca city centre?
Train ONCF (to Casa Voyageurs / Port) is typically the fastest and most affordable option at MAD 40 ($4), taking approximately 35 min. Rideshare apps are a convenient alternative.
Is there luggage storage at Mohammed V?
Yes, Mohammed V Airport has left-luggage facilities in the arrivals and departures hall. Typical cost is $5–15 per bag for up to 24 hours. Alternatively, many airport hotels offer left-luggage for non-guests.
